体感技术使人们更直接的通过自己的肢体动作与电脑设备产生互动,减小了鼠标、键盘等传统输入设备带来的束缚。使用Kinect 体感设备,对体感关键技术及 Kalman滤波器算法进行了深入的研究,并在此基础上提出了一种基于骨骼坐标的手势识别算法。最后详细阐明了基于 Kinect 的手势追踪与识别系统的具体设计与实现方法。 相似文献

We observed mitochondrial connexin43 (mtCx43) expression under cerebral ischemia-reperfusion (I/R) injury, analyzed its regulation, and explored its protective mechanisms. Wistar rats were divided into groups based on injections received before middle cerebral artery occlusion (MCAO). Cerebral infarction volume was detected by 2,3,5-triphenyltetrazolim chloride staining, and cell apoptosis was observed by transferase dUTP nick end labeling. We used transmission electron microscopy to observe mitochondrial morphology and determined superoxide dismutase (SOD) activity and malondialdehyde (MDA) content. MtCx43, p-mtCx43, protein kinase C (PKC), and p-PKC expression were detected by Western blot. Compared with those in the IR group, cerebral infarction volumes in the carbenoxolone (CBX) and diazoxide (DZX) groups were obviously smaller, and the apoptosis indices were down-regulated. Mitochondrial morphology was damaged after I/R, especially in the IR and 5-hydroxydecanoic acid (5-HD) groups. Similarly, decreased SOD activity and increased MDA were observed after MCAO; CBX, DZX, and phorbol-12-myristate-13-acetate (PMA) reduced mitochondrial functional injury. Expression of mtCx43 and p-mtCx43 and the p-Cx43/Cx43 ratio were significantly lower in the IR group than in the sham group. These abnormalities were ameliorated by CBX, DZX, and PMA. MtCx43 may protect the neurovascular unit from acute cerebral IR injury via PKC activation induced by mitoKATP channel agonists. 相似文献

In this paper, we investigate the influence of the Unruh effects on the coherence dynamics in an open quantum system which is subject to a nondissipative flip channel. We find that Unruh effect does not affect the known initial conditions which guarantee freezing of coherence, while it decreases the amount of preserved coherence. 相似文献

This work characterizes the on-chip inductor above dummy metals in CMOS technology. Since the dummy pattern influences the sheet resistance in chemical–mechanical planarization (CMP) process strongly [Schindler G, Steinlesberger G, Engelhardt M, Steinhögl W. Electrical characterization of copper interconnects with end-of-roadmap feature sizes. Solid-State Electron 2003;47:1233–36; Smith S, Walton AJ, Ross AWS, Bodammer GKH, Stevenson JTM. Evaluation of sheet resistance and electrical line width measurement techniques for copper damascene interconnect. IEEE Trans Semicond Manuf 2002;15:214–22.], three test structures are fabricated to compare the inductor performances in this paper. The measurements show that the Q value degrades 15.3% and self-resonance frequency decreases 9.5% in device with dummy metal pattern. Accordingly, an equivalent circuit is proposed to analyze this behavior, the results show that the insulator capacitor plays a key role in performance degradation. Result of this study quantifies the effect of on-chip inductor above dummy pattern. 相似文献

Two novel flame-retardant curing agents for epoxy resins, 9,10-dihydro-9-oxa-10-phosphaphenanthrene-10-oxide (DOPO)-containing 4-[(phenylamino)methyl]phenol (P-Ph) and DOPO-containing Mannich-type bases (P-DDS-Ph), were synthesized by the condensation of 4-hydroxybenzaldehyde with 4-aminophenol and DDS, respectively, followed by the addition of DOPO to the resulting imine linkage. Chemical structures of these materials were characterized with FTIR, 1H-NMR spectra, 31P-NMR spectra, and elemental analysis. The thermal properties and flame retardancy of o-cresol novolac epoxy resin (CNE) cured with different contents of the phosphorus-containing compounds were investigated by nonisothermal differential scanning calorimetry, thermogravimetric analysis, and limiting oxygen index (LOI). The obtained results showed that more char was formed while containing lower contents of the phosphorus-containing compounds in the P-Ph/CNE and P-DDS-Ph/CNE indicating their excellent flame retardancy. Moreover, the P-DDS-Ph/CNE exhibited higher Tg (224°C) and better thermal stability (T10%, 330°C) than that of P-Ph/CNE. Therefore, the developed P-DDS-Ph/CNE may be potentially used as environmentally preferable products in electronic fields. © 2012 Wiley Periodicals, Inc. J Appl Polym Sci, 2012 相似文献
